Abstract

In this paper, an effective mapping scheme is proposed and experimentally demonstrated for visible light communication (VLC) based on light emitting diode (LED) and smartphone camera. At the transmitter, parking information is mapped to a number of bits using the proposed mapping scheme. Based on the parking information, the parking position can be achieved quickly, and the extra processing time is not required for data reception. In addition, the BER performance of the proposed mapping scheme under different distances and speeds are investigated. Experimental results show that optimum receiving distance range is from 0.5 to 1.0 m when exposure time is 1/12800s and international standard organization (ISO) is 160. Moreover, the bit error rate (BER) performance is not affected by low velocity range of 0.5-0.9 m/s under same conditions. And the transmission time of data takes only 1/15s using the proposed scheme, which is much less than that of traditional picture. As the picture resolution is 360×180, its transmission of data is 225 times more than that of using the proposed scheme.
